Structural engineer services involve detailed assessments and evaluations of building frameworks to ensure stability, safety, and compliance with relevant codes. These professionals analyze existing structures or design new ones, focusing on factors such as load-bearing capacity, material integrity, and overall structural soundness. Their work typically includes creating detailed plans and reports that identify potential issues and recommend appropriate solutions. This service is essential during various stages of construction, renovation, or repair projects to confirm that structures can withstand anticipated stresses and loads.
One of the primary problems that structural engineer services help address is structural deficiencies or damage that may compromise a building’s safety. This can include issues like foundation settlement, material deterioration, or design flaws that lead to uneven settling or cracking. By conducting thorough inspections and analyses, structural engineers help identify the underlying causes of these problems. They provide guidance on necessary repairs or reinforcements, helping property owners avoid costly damages or safety hazards in the future.

The overview below groups typical Structural Engineer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Old Hickory,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Structural Analysis Costs - Typically, structural analysis services range from $1,000 to $3,000 for residential projects, with larger or more complex structures costing more. For example, analyzing a small home might be around $1,200, while a multi-story building could reach $5,000 or higher.
Foundation Evaluation Expenses - Foundation assessments generally cost between $500 and $2,500 depending on the size and condition of the property. A standard house foundation inspection in Old Hickory might be approximately $1,000.
Design and Retrofit Fees - Structural design services for modifications or retrofits often fall within $2,000 to $6,000. Minor modifications could be around $2,500, whereas extensive retrofit projects might exceed $10,000.
Consultation Service Rates - Consultation fees typically range from $150 to $300 per hour, with some projects requiring several hours of assessment. For example, a detailed structural consultation for a residential property might cost around $1,200 in total.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
